Output 4ba074d4892508ba26f0b0e402a0b91a18c2f932c97d5ef8ac9bfdcc7fab03ea:0

value
2264653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7e20fbec04b8ddda78a8344f0c74f75a4fa03f3 OP_EQUAL
address
3JTJPgF439e82ew6mFM8CyXoRejPwzDj1x
transaction
4ba074d4892508ba26f0b0e402a0b91a18c2f932c97d5ef8ac9bfdcc7fab03ea
spent
true